GingerNails Goes 3D! - Pink half-moons and rhinestones

The other day I decided to do a half-moon manicure and I was in the mood for pink. It was only when I had finished doing my nails that I realised they reminded me of something from Madonna's music video for 'Material Girl'!


Here are my 'Material Girl' nails :)


This was my first time using these rhinestones, and I found them to be hard-wearing and very practical - they stuck on really well even without a top coat! I love the classy look and durability of this design.

Polishes used:
- Jordana Soft Pink (lighter pink base)
- Miki 9155 (darker pink half-moons)
- Meizilan Nail Design Taiwan nail art pen in unnamed white (for the half-moon outline)
- Cutex 3 in 1 - Base coat, top coat & clear nail polish (to stick on the rhinestones)
- Stop Nail: Little Star rhinestones (I bought these at a KONAD nail art stand in a mall in Las Vegas)
- OPI Top Coat

Free-hand Time! - Pink and purple swirls

A few months ago, I bought a sparkly purple polish by Maybelline Mini Colorama called Tutti Frutti on sale at the supermarket... And I love it!!! The only difficult part about wearing it was deciding how to decorate it...

I went with a free-handed pink/purple swirl design which I think complemented Tutti Frutti really nicely.


It's simple, but I really like this design :)

Polishes used:
- Maybelline Mini Colorama Tutti Frutti (sparkly purple base)
- Meizilan Nail Design Taiwan in unnamed magenta (swirls)
- OPI Top Coat
